Study Abroad Video Content

The APSU Study Abroad Video Contest is open to current Austin Peay students, alumni, faculty and staff (faculty and staff are not eligible for cash awards). Alumni are eligible ONLY if the study abroad/international experience took place the year prior to graduation.

Submission deadline: February 5th 2024

  • Student can submit a maximum of 3 videos.
  • Must be between 60 seconds to a maximum of 3 minutes long.
  • Must be edited.
  • Must have a title page with your name, name and location of the program, and the term you studied abroad.
  • Must be uploaded to YouTube.

Video quality: Videos must be well produced and edited with good image and sound quality. All images, music, words and text should tie together.

Message: The best submissions will convey a message about what being abroad meant to you, and feature positive aspects of student’s experience, people interactions, cultural and educational engagement, and the APSU spirit (student wearing APSU apparel and/or showing off the APSU study abroad towel).

Send the link of your YouTube video(s) along with the Media Release Form to internationaled@apsu.edu. Please make sure to write Video Contest and your name in the email’s subject (i.e. Video Contest 2015-John Smith).
